Wednesday: Last Breath (2025)

    This is based on a true story. Chris is deep-sea diver. He works off the coast of Scotland. The divers work on the pipe lines on the floor of the ocean. Chris sets off on a job. He is paired with Duncan and Dave. When they are sent down a storm comes on. Chris gets cut off from the ship's air supply and is lost. He only has a limited back up supply. Duncan, Dave, and the rest of the crew have to work to save Chris. I thought this movie was good. It's intense but not as intense as I was led to believe. It's an incredible story. The divers have to spend over 20 days in a special compression chamber so their bodies can handle being so far down. I could never do that.

Saturday: Mickey 17 (2025)

     Mickey signs up to go on a mission in space to find a livable planet. Without really looking at all that is involved he applies to be an expendable. Mickey's body and memories are copied and stored. He is given all the horrible and dangerous jobs. When he dies they just print him a new body. He soon regrets his decision. His only comfort is a woman he meets, Nasha. They fall for each other and support each other. One day Mickey comes back to his quarters to find there is another Mickey there already. They could be in big trouble if they are discovered. The leader of the mission is a power hungry failed politician. When his true plans are discovered the others have to fight to stop him. This movie is good. Weird and violent but good. 

Sunday: Surprised by Oxford (2023)

       This is also based on a true story. Caro is extremely intelligent but closed off young woman. She gets accepted to a post graduate program at Oxford. Her goal is to her PhD. There she meets a guy named Kent. He challenges her in a ways she is not prepared for. Kent pushes to her be more open to the world and love. Caro struggles to deal with this relationship and her school work. It's not an easy relationship. I thought this movie was alright. It has a more religious under tone than I was expecting.
